How hashmap internally works in java

WebHow does HashMap work internally in java is one of the most asked core java interview questions. Most of the candidates do not give the satisfactory explanation. This question … Web9 mrt. 2024 · When we pass Key and Value object to put () method on Java HashMap, HashMap implementation calls hashCode method on Key object and applies returned …

Internal Working of HashMap in Java - TutorialsPoint

Web19 jul. 2024 · hm.entrySet() is used to retrieve all the key-value pairs called Map.Entries and stores internally into a set. hm.entrySet().iterator() returns an iterator that acts as a cursor and points at the first element of the set and moves on till the end. hmIterator.hasNext() checks for the next element in the set and returns a boolean hmIterator.next() returns the … curly vs wavy https://lagycer.com

Internal Working of HashMap in Java - GeeksforGeeks

Web26 jun. 2024 · So that’s how java 8 made HashMap much faster than its old version. Conclusion. In this post, we learn what is hashing, the internal structure of hashmap, … WebAnswer (1 of 13): A HashMap in Java operates on the hashing technique. In a bucket, a Java HashMap contains both key and value objects. It is kept as a Map-implementing … Web26 dec. 2024 · How Hashtable Works? Hashtable internally contains buckets in which it stores the key/value pairs. The Hashtable uses the key’s hashcode to determine to which bucket the key/value pair should map. Java Hashtable The function to get bucket location from Key’s hashcode is called hash function. curly vs straight hair

Internal Working of HashMap in Java - TutorialsPoint

Category:How HashMap works in java - Java2Blog

Tags:How hashmap internally works in java

How hashmap internally works in java

Internal Working of LinkedHashMap in Java - Dinesh on Java

Web3 mei 2024 · Most common interview questions are "How HashMap works in java", "How get and put method of HashMap work internally". Here I am trying to explain internal … Web26 jun. 2024 · HashMap is the data structure used in Java to store key-value pairs, where the average retrieval time for get () and put () operations is constant i.e. O (1). To learn more about HashMap Please visit this article. Hashing Principle : Internal Structure : Bucket Table : Bucket : Node : Index Calculation in HashMap : hashCode () method :

How hashmap internally works in java

Did you know?

WebAlso, we will have a look at what Java 8 made changes on the internal working of Hashmap to make it faster. What is Hashmap and Hashing in java? How Hashmap … Web30 jun. 2024 · HashMap is a part of the Java collection framework. It uses a technique called Hashing. It implements the map interface. It stores the data in the pair of Key and …

WebNot many Java programmers know that HashSet is internally implemented using HashMap in Java, so if you know How HashMap works internally in Java, more likely you can figure out how HashSet works in Java.But, now a curious Java developer can question that, how come HashSet uses HashMap because you need a key-value pair to use with Map, … WebHashMap is a part of the Java collection framework. It uses a technique called Hashing. It implements the map interface. It stores the data in the pair of Key and Value. HashMap contains an array of the nodes, and the …

Web30 jun. 2024 · Java — How Hashmap works internally? — explained Image by Author prepared with PowerPoint. First of all, you must be familiar with the Collection tree before moving ahead for HashMap. Web二十多年前設計Java的人也許可以。 這不是一個有用的問題。 假設您實際上是想詢問java.util.Hashtable而不是虛構的HashTable類型,請記住,它已經過時了19年。 十九年! 不要使用它。 它(和Vector )有一個問題,即替換類型(同步和非同步)都不攜帶。

Web9 apr. 2014 · The HashMap has an inner class called as Entry Class which hold the key, value stuff. And there is something called as next, hash which you will get to know a bit …

Web19 dec. 2024 · Retrieval Operation in HashMap Retrieval is also one of the important concepts in the internal working of HashMap in Java. HashMap is known for its O (1) time complexity for retrieving the data. However, that is not entirely true in all cases. It all depends on the hash function that is being used. curly walzWeb4 jul. 2024 · Internal Working of HashMap in Java. The function ‘hashCode’ is used to get the hash code of an object in Java. This is an object of super class Object. It returns the … curly walnut boardsWebHashMap provides constant time performance for basic operations like (add, remove and contains) method but elements are unordered. In TreeMap elements are naturally sorted but there is increased cost associated with it. Performance of the basic operations (get, remove or put) in TreeMap is slower in comparison i.e log (n) time. curly vs wavy goldendoodleWeb2 dec. 2015 · In hashMap, bucket uses simple linkedlist to store objects. 2. HashMap implementation inside Java In HashMap, get (Object key) calls hashCode () on the key … curly walnut blocksWeb5 jan. 2024 · It indicates the implementation of hashCode () is native because there is not any direct method in java to fetch the reference of the object. It is possible to provide your implementation of hashCode (). In HashMap, hashCode () is used to calculate the … In java equals() method is used to compare equality of two Objects. The equality can … Let’s deep dive into how to add method that works in Array list with help of the … TreeMap class is like HashMap. TreeMap stores key-value pairs. The main … Performance of HashMap. Performance of HashMap depends on 2 parameters … ShubhamDeshmukh - Internal Working of HashMap in Java - GeeksforGeeks Danish Arora - Internal Working of HashMap in Java - GeeksforGeeks curly vs wavy hairWeb23 aug. 2024 · This video talks about How HashMap works internally in Java.Detailed discussion on :1. How hashmap put works in java2. Hashmap collision in java3. How … curly walnut laminate flooringWeb12 sep. 2016 · The HashMap stores the Objects as Entry instances, not as key and value. What Is Entry Class? HashMap has an inner class called an Entry Class which holds the … curly walnut lumber